Sodium Nitrate
ALTERNATIVE NAMES
Chile Saltpeter, Soda Niter
TECHNICAL SPECIFICATIONS
CAS
7631-99-4
EC
231-554-3
Food Code
E251
Sodium nitrate, known as Chile saltpeter, is a white crystalline solid with formula NaNO3 and molecular weight 84.99 g/mol. Density 2.26 g/cm³, melting point 308°C, decomposes above 380°C; highly soluble in water (921 g/L at 25°C), hygroscopic with neutral pH. Produced via neutralization of nitric acid with sodium carbonate.

APPLICATIONS
Used in fertilizers, food preservatives, glass manufacturing, as an oxidizer in explosives, pyrotechnics, and solar energy storage systems.
SAFETY & RISKS
Strong oxidizer; fire risk with combustibles, toxic if ingested causing methemoglobinemia. Irritates skin/eyes; Hazard Class 5.1 for transport.
